When I upgraded php from php-5.1.6-r11 to the new stable 5.2.1-r3 om my amd64 server, mediawiki and phpLDAPadmin stopped working. The problem with mediawiki disappered when I removed eaccelerator-0.9.5 but I cannot get phpLDAPadmin-1.0.1 to work with the newer PHP version. When I try to log in to phpLDAPadmin it accepts the password, but then complaints that it cannot connect to the LDAP server. PHP upgrade info: [ebuild U ] dev-lang/php-5.2.1-r3 [5.1.6-r11] USE="apache2 berkdb bzip2 cli crypt ctype gd gdbm iconv imap ldap mhash mysql ncurses nls pcre posix readline reflection session spl sqlite ssl threads truetype unicode xml zlib (-adabas) -apache -bcmath (-birdstep) -calendar -cdb -cgi -cjk -concurrentmodphp -curl -curlwrappers -db2 -dbase (-dbmaker) -debug -discard-path -doc (-empress) (-empress-bcs) (-esoob) -exif -fastbuild (-fdftk) -filter (-firebird) -flatfile -force-cgi-redirect (-frontbase) -ftp -gd-external -gmp -hash -inifile -interbase -iodbc -ipv6 -java-external -json% -kerberos -ldap-sasl -libedit -mcve -msql -mssql -mysqli -oci8 (-oci8-instant-client) -odbc -pcntl -pdo -pdo-external -pic -postgres -qdbm -recode -sapdb -sharedext -sharedmem -simplexml -snmp -soap -sockets (-solid) -spell -suhosin (-sybase) (-sybase-ct) -sysvipc -tidy -tokenizer -wddx -xmlreader -xmlrpc -xmlwriter -xpm -xsl -yaz -zip -zip-external% (-filepro%) (-hyperwave-api%) (-informix%) (-memlimit%) (-ming%)" 0 kB Reproducible: Always Steps to Reproduce: 1. Upgrade to php-5.2.1-r3 2. Use mediawiki-1.8.4/1.9.3 with eaccelerator-0.9.5 or phpLDAPadmin-1.0.1 3. server2 php # emerge --info Portage 2.1.2-r9 (default-linux/amd64/2006.1, gcc-4.1.1, glibc-2.5-r0, 2.6.20.1 x86_64) ================================================================= System uname: 2.6.20.1 x86_64 Intel(R) Core(TM)2 CPU 6300 @ 1.86GHz Gentoo Base System release 1.12.9 Timestamp of tree: Thu, 08 Mar 2007 03:20:01 +0000 dev-java/java-config: 1.3.7, 2.0.31 dev-lang/python: 2.4.3-r4 dev-python/pycrypto: 2.0.1-r5 sys-apps/sandbox: 1.2.17 sys-devel/autoconf: 2.13, 2.61 sys-devel/automake: 1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r2, 1.10 sys-devel/binutils: 2.16.1-r3 sys-devel/gcc-config: 1.3.14 sys-devel/libtool: 1.5.22 virtual/os-headers: 2.6.17-r2 ACCEPT_KEYWORDS="amd64" AUTOCLEAN="yes" CBUILD="x86_64-pc-linux-gnu" CFLAGS="-march=nocona -O2 -pipe" CHOST="x86_64-pc-linux-gnu" CONFIG_PROTECT="/etc /usr/share/X11/xkb /var/qmail/alias /var/qmail/control" CONFIG_PROTECT_MASK="/etc/env.d /etc/env.d/java/ /etc/gconf /etc/java-config/vms/ /etc/php/apache1-php5/ext-active/ /etc/php/apache2-php5/ext-active/ /etc/php/cgi-php5/ext-active/ /etc/php/cli-php5/ext-active/ /etc/revdep-rebuild /etc/terminfo /etc/texmf/web2c" CXXFLAGS="-march=nocona -O2 -pipe" DISTDIR="/usr/portage/distfiles" FEATURES="autoconfig distlocks metadata-transfer sandbox sfperms strict" GENTOO_MIRRORS="ftp://files.gentoo.org http://files.gentoo.org ftp://trumpetti.atm.tut.fi/gentoo/ ftp://ftp.snt.utwente.nl/pub/os/linux/gentoo ftp://sunsite.informatik.rwth-aachen.de/pub/Linux/gentoo" LINGUAS="en" MAKEOPTS="-j3" PKGDIR="/usr/portage/packages" P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--delete-after --stats --timeout=180 --exclude=/distfiles --exclude=/local --exclude=/packages" PORTAGE_TMPDIR="/var/tmp" PORTDIR="/usr/portage" SYNC="rsync://rsync.europe.gentoo.org/gentoo-portage" USE="X aac acpi amd64 apache2 berkdb bitmap-fonts bzip2 cdr cli cracklib crypt ctype cups dri encode fam ffmpeg fortran gd gdbm gpm gtk iconv imagemagick imap isdnlog java jpeg ldap libg++ maildir matroska mhash midi mozilla mp3 mysql ncurses nls nptl nptlonly nsplugin opengl pam pcre perl php png posix ppds pppd python readline reflection samba session spl sqlite ssl tcpd threads tiff truetype truetype-fonts type1-fonts unicode usb x264 xml xorg xv xvid zlib" ALSA_CARDS="ali5451 als4000 atiixp atiixp-modem bt87x ca0106 cmipci emu10k1x ens1370 ens1371 es1938 es1968 fm801 hda-intel intel8x0 intel8x0m maestro3 trident usb-audio via82xx via82xx-modem ymfpci" ALSA_PCM_PLUGINS="adpcm alaw asym copy dmix dshare dsnoop empty extplug file hooks iec958 ioplug ladspa lfloat linear meter mulaw multi null plug rate route share shm softvol" ELIBC="glibc" INPUT_DEVICES="keyboard mouse" KERNEL="linux" LCD_DEVICES="bayrad cfontz cfontz633 glk hd44780 lb216 lcdm001 mtxorb ncurses text" LINGUAS="en" USERLAND="GNU" VIDEO_CARDS="radeon fglrx vesa" Unset: CTARGET, EMERGE_DEFAULT_OPTS, INSTALL_MASK, LANG, LC_ALL, LDFLAGS, PORTAGE_RSYNC_EXTRA_OPTS, PORTDIR_OVERLAY
Kindly investigate the logs and post some errors; 'oh it doesn't work any more' is not a useful bug description.
For the mediawiki + eaccelerator problem I get the following error message in the webbrowser when trying the access the wiki: Fatal error: Cannot access protected property DatabaseMysql::$mOut in /var/www/localhost/htdocs/mediawiki/includes/Database.php on line 429 In /var/log/apache2/error_log, I can only find: [Thu Mar 08 22:01:40 2007] [notice] child pid 24443 exit signal Segmentation fault (11) For the phpLDAPadmin problem, I get the message: Could not connect to LDAP server. Precisely after the login attempt. In the syslog I found this: Mar 8 22:11:03 server2 slapd[18581]: conn=16 fd=11 ACCEPT from IP=127.0.0.1:551 07 (IP=0.0.0.0:389) Mar 8 22:11:03 server2 slapd[18581]: conn=16 op=0 BIND dn="cn=Manager,dc=kerwie n,dc=homeip,dc=net" method=128 Mar 8 22:11:03 server2 slapd[18581]: conn=16 op=0 BIND dn="cn=Manager,dc=kerwie n,dc=homeip,dc=net" mech=SIMPLE ssf=0 Mar 8 22:11:03 server2 slapd[18581]: conn=16 op=0 RESULT tag=97 err=0 text= Mar 8 22:11:03 server2 slapd[18581]: conn=16 op=1 UNBIND Mar 8 22:11:03 server2 slapd[18581]: conn=16 fd=11 closed Mar 8 22:11:03 server2 slapd[18581]: conn=17 fd=11 ACCEPT from IP=127.0.0.1:551 08 (IP=0.0.0.0:389) Mar 8 22:11:03 server2 slapd[18581]: bind: invalid dn (cn=Manager,dc=ke}I\216 D9V\211\232^_\231dc=net) Mar 8 22:11:03 server2 slapd[18581]: conn=17 op=0 RESULT tag=97 err=34 text=inv alid DN Mar 8 22:11:03 server2 slapd[18581]: conn=17 op=1 UNBIND Mar 8 22:11:03 server2 slapd[18581]: conn=17 fd=11 closed Mar 8 22:11:03 server2 slapd[18581]: conn=18 fd=11 ACCEPT from IP=127.0.0.1:551 09 (IP=0.0.0.0:389) Mar 8 22:11:03 server2 slapd[18581]: bind: invalid dn (cn=Manager,dc=ke}I\216 D9V\211\232^_\231dc=net) Mar 8 22:11:03 server2 slapd[18581]: conn=18 op=0 RESULT tag=97 err=34 text=inv alid DN Mar 8 22:11:03 server2 slapd[18581]: conn=18 op=1 UNBIND Mar 8 22:11:03 server2 slapd[18581]: conn=18 fd=11 closed
Well, move the mediawiki thing outta here to a separate bug please, completely unrelated.
Please report this upstream and reopen if needed.
The problem seems to be solved when I upgraded to eaccelerator-0.9.5.1 and php-5.2.2-r1.